欢迎来到天天文库
浏览记录
ID:443108
大小:8.07 MB
页数:88页
时间:2017-08-02
《labview小学期课程上机指导书2015》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库。
1、目 录1熟悉LabVIEW开发环境11.1前面板、程序框图11.1.1前面板11.1.2控制模板11.2前面板11.2.1控制模板(ControlPalette)21.3流程图21.3.1函数模板(功能模板)21.3.2[创建、编辑、运行调试LabVIEW程序的方法和步骤]62.常量、变量、数组82.1常量82.1.1布尔变量82.2变量112.3基础运算122.3数组192.4字符串203程序结构253.1循环结构253.1.1While循环结构253.1.2移位寄存器(ShiftRegister)283.1.3for循环结构313.2分支结构35.3.3顺序结构364图形显示
2、404.1Graph控件404.1.1[3级标题]404.2Chart的独有控件405数据采集415.1实验目的415.2实验仪器及原理425.21实验仪器425.22实验原理425.3传感器信号的数据采集575.3.1单端接地电压输出型传感器信号采集575.3.2差分电压输出型传感器信号采集585.3.3电流输出型传感器信号采集595.3.4多路电压输出型传感器信号采集(选做)61结 论63参考文献64附录67在学取得成果68致 谢69.1熟悉LabVIEW开发环境LabVIEW是一个基于图形化编程方法的虚拟仪器软件开发环境。它包括了基于图形化程序设计的方法(G语言)、调试、
3、运行、发布等等一系列环节。也就是说:LabVIEW提供了“三件套”的设计、调试、运行、发布等环境,从而完整的提供了虚拟仪器的图形化设计平台。自学文档LabVIEW入门教程第一部分前4节内容,帮助熟悉LabVIEW开发环境。工具模板(ToolsPalette)该模板提供了各种用于创建、修改和调试VI程序的工具。如果该模板没有出现,则可以在Windows菜单下选择ShowToolsPalette命令以显示该模板。当从模板内选择了任一种工具后,鼠标箭头就会变成该工具相应的形状。当从Windows菜单下选择了ShowHelpWindow功能后,把工具模板内选定的任一种工具光标放在流程图程序
4、的子程序(SubVI)或图标上,就会显示相应的帮助信息。1.1前面板、程序框图1.如果一个VI程序存在语法错误,则在面板工具条上的运行按钮将会变成一个折断的箭头,表示程序不能被执行。这时这个按钮被称作错误列表。点击它,则LabVIEW弹出错误清单窗口,点击其中任何一个所列出的错误,选用Find功能,则出错的对象或端口就会变成高亮。1.1.1前面板1.1.2控制模板1.2前面板前面板是图形用户界面,也就是VI的虚拟仪器面板,这一界面上有用户输入和显示输出两类对象,具体表现有开关、旋钮、图形以及其他控制(control)和显示对象(indicator)。图1所示是一个随机信号发生和显示
5、的简单VI.是它的前面板,上面有一个显示对象,以曲线的方式显示了所产生的一系列随机数。还有一个控制对象——开关,可以启动和停止工作。显然,并非简单地画两个控件就可以运行,在前面板后还有一个与之配套的流程图。1.2.1控制模板(ControlPalette)只有打开前面板时才能调用该模板。该模板用来给前面板设置各种所需的输出显示对象和输入控制对象。每个图标代表一类子模板。如果控制模板不显示,可以用Windows菜单的ShowControlsPalette功能打开它,也可以在前面板的空白处,点击鼠标右键,以弹出控制模板。控制模板如左图所示,它包括如下所示的一些子模板。子模板中包括的对象
6、,将在后续进行介绍。1.3流程图流程图提供VI的图形化源程序。在流程图中对VI编程,以控制和操纵定义在前面板上的输入和输出功能。流程图中包括前面板上的控件的连线端子,还有一些前面板上没有,但编程必须有的东西,例如函数、结构和连线等。1.3.1函数模板(功能模板)只有打开了流程图程序窗口,才能出现功能模板。功能模板是创建流程图程序的工具。该模板上的每一个顶层图标都表示一个子模板。若功能模板不出现,则可以用Windows菜单下的ShowFunctionsPalette功能打开它,也可以在流程图程序窗口的空白处点击鼠标右键以弹出功能模板。功能模板如右图所示,其子模块如下所示。(个别不常用
7、的子模块未包含)实验1-1:开关控制指示灯前面板:.流程图:编程步骤:1.打开LabVIEW软件,点击新建VI。此时出现前面板,程序框图两个界面。2.编辑前面板:选择“控件->Express->按钮与开关”,选择一个开关放在前面板里面;选择“控件->Express->指示灯”,选择一个指示灯放在前面板里面;3.编辑流程图:选择“函数->编程->while循环”,在程序框图里面画一个While循环框,把所有的元件都框到里面。.在程序框图里的while循环框图的右下角有一
此文档下载收益归作者所有